
Even 48 hours after FIR lodged against two
former Chief Engineers of PWD- Sunil Bhowmik and Soumesh Chandra Das and
some official, the police could not start investigation process into
the multi-crore corruption case- construction of fly over.
On
Friday, a Dy SP of Vigilance organization had lodged an FIR against two
former Chief Engineers and some officials of PWD and NCC Ltd under
Prevention of Corruption Act. However, the police authority could not
mind up, who will start the investigation into the high profile case.
Sources
said, the case may be finally handed over to newly floated crime branch
keeping in view of the vulnerability of the case. But Home department
is yet to issue a notification asking crime branch to take up the
investigation of the case.
Meanwhile,
former PWD Minister Badal Chowdhury has demanded to publish the
technical audit on the fly over works being carried out by Centre for
Road Research Institute (CRRI).
"People
of the state are eagerly waiting to see first Fly over is made
operational and we (Left Front govt) did not take any chance in handling
fly over works. Works were carried under the guideline of central
government-run agencies", he told the media at Belonia in a query
yesterday.
"It
is good two central government organizations had carried out study on
the fly over and submitted their reports to the government. An FIR was
also lodged based on the report. Now, it is time the government to
public the reports of two agencies’ report to clear the doubts", he
added.
